AN51 CHR is a 2001 Mercedes-benz Slk in Black with a 3,199cc petrol engine. This vehicle has been through 28 MOT tests with a personal pass rate of 60.7%.
Across all 2001 Mercedes-benz Slk models, the average MOT pass rate is 78.4% with a typical mileage of 69,467 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mercedes-benz Slk f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 28,060 recorded failures. If you're considering buying AN51 CHR, it's worth having these areas checked by a mechanic before committing.
The Mercedes-benz Slk typically stays on UK roads for around 29 years. At 25 years old, this Mercedes-benz Slk is approaching the upper end of the typical lifespan for this model.
